HTC to Install Keeper Security Password Manager on Phones

HTC and Keeper Security today announced a new partnership that will see the latter's password manager added to the former's handsets. Keeper Security lets smartphone owners maintain and manage their disparate usernames and passwords for apps and web sites. The tool can suggest passwords, or store passwords created by the end user. Keeper Security is a secure app and will walk users through the signup process when people first boot a new phone. HTC said Keeper (free or premium) will be available on select HTC models beginning later this year.
